"Glamorous Bands: Elevate Your Style"

Glamour bands, also known as fashion or statement bands, have evolved from mere accessories to powerful fashion statements. These bands, typically worn on the wrist, are not just about functionality; they're about expressing one's personal style and making a bold statement. Let's delve into the world of glamour bands, exploring their history, types, and the art of styling them.

History of Glamour Bands

Glamour bands trace their roots back to ancient civilizations where they were worn for spiritual and medicinal purposes. However, it was in the 1970s and 1980s that they gained prominence as fashion accessories. Designers like Elsa Peretti and Paloma Picasso introduced bold, statement bands that became symbols of luxury and sophistication. Today, glamour bands are a staple in the fashion world, with countless designers and brands offering their unique interpretations.

Types of Glamour Bands

Glamour bands come in a variety of materials, designs, and styles. Here are some of the most popular types:

  • Bangle Bands: These rigid, circular bands are typically made of metal and slide over the hand onto the wrist.
  • Cuff Bands: Cuffs are wide, rigid bands that open and close like a bracelet. They often feature intricate designs and can be made of various materials.
  • Stackable Bands: These bands are designed to be worn in multiples, allowing for a customized, layered look.
  • Beaded Bands: Made of beads, these bands can be made of various materials like glass, wood, or gemstones. They often feature intricate patterns and designs.
  • Gemstone Bands: These bands feature gemstones like diamonds, sapphires, or rubies, adding a touch of luxury and elegance.

Styling Glamour Bands

One of the best things about glamour bands is their versatility. They can be dressed up or down, depending on the occasion and your personal style. Here are some styling tips:

  • Stack Them Up: Layering bands of different sizes, materials, and designs can create a unique, personalized look.
  • Mix Metals: Don't be afraid to mix gold, silver, and rose gold bands. It's all about balance and personal preference.
  • Match Your Jewelry: Coordinate your bands with your other jewelry for a cohesive look. For example, if you're wearing a gold necklace, consider gold bands.
  • Balance Them Out: If you're wearing a chunky band, balance it out with simpler pieces. Conversely, if you're wearing multiple bands, make sure they're not all competing for attention.
